About OpenFX

About OpenFX

OpenFX is a forex and commodities broker based in Belarus, registered at 104 Dzerzhinsky Ave., Suite 803B in Minsk. According to its records, the company commenced operations in 2019, though it reports having successfully completed its first forex trades as early as 2004. It launched a multi-stage trader development program in 2017 and later began offering investment solutions in the Belarusian and Russian markets.

The broker holds a retail forex license (number 192612632) from the National Bank of the Republic of Belarus (NBRB), which regulates its activities under an Exchange Permit (EP). As an NBRB-licensed entity, OpenFX is subject to the financial oversight and regulatory requirements of Belarus's central bank.

Trading Accounts and Leverage

OpenFX offers three account types designed for different levels of traders. The Standard Classic account requires a minimum deposit of 100 USD/EUR and provides leverage up to 1:100, suitable for beginners or those with smaller capital. The Investment Premium and Professional Pro accounts both require a minimum deposit of 1,000 USD/EUR and offer higher leverage of up to 200:1, aimed at more experienced traders seeking greater exposure.

All accounts are denominated in USD and EUR. The leverage range is capped at 200:1, which aligns with the regulatory framework of Belarus for retail forex trading. The broker does not publicly disclose the full list of instruments on its website, though it describes itself as a provider of forex and commodities trading services.

Regulation and Licenses

OpenFX operates under the supervision of the National Bank of the Republic of Belarus (NBRB), holding a Forex Trading License (EP). The license number is 192612632. As a regulated Belarusian broker, it must comply with local laws governing forex trading, including client fund segregation requirements and reporting obligations.

The NBRB is the central bank of Belarus and serves as the primary financial regulator. While the regulatory framework is less familiar to international traders than those in the EU or UK, it provides a legal basis for retail forex operations within the country. Traders should be aware that any investor compensation schemes in Belarus may differ from those in other jurisdictions.
